Credit Card Consolidation: How Does it …

WebHow Do Credit Card Consolidation Loans Work? When you take out a credit card consolidation loan, you use the loan proceeds to pay off all of your outstanding credit cards. So, instead of owing money on multiple cards, you'll have a single obligation; you'll pay one lender rather than many creditors. What do I need to know about consolidating my credit card debt?

WebDebt consolidation is where someone obtains a new loan to pay out a number of smaller loans, debts, or bills that they are currently making payments on. In doing this they effectively bring all these debts together into one combined loan with one monthly payment.
